@@ -21,13 +21,24 @@ jobs:
|
||||
- name: Grant execute permission for Gradle wrapper
|
||||
run: chmod +x ./gradlew
|
||||
|
||||
- name: Build signed release APK
|
||||
env:
|
||||
KEYSTORE_PATH: KeyStore.jks
|
||||
KEYSTORE_PASSWORD: ${{ secrets.KEYSTORE_PASSWORD }}
|
||||
KEY_ALIAS: ${{ secrets.KEY_ALIAS }}
|
||||
KEY_PASSWORD: ${{ secrets.KEY_PASSWORD }}
|
||||
run: ./gradlew assembleRelease -Pandroid.injected.signing.store.file=$KEYSTORE_PATH -Pandroid.injected.signing.store.password=$KEYSTORE_PASSWORD -Pandroid.injected.signing.key.alias=$KEY_ALIAS -Pandroid.injected.signing.key.password=$KEY_PASSWORD
|
||||
- name: Verify AAR File Integrity
|
||||
run: unzip -t app/libs/firefly-go.aar || (echo "AAR file is corrupted! Fix it in the repo." && exit 1)
|
||||
|
||||
- name: Clean Gradle
|
||||
run: ./gradlew clean
|
||||
|
||||
# - name: Build signed release APK
|
||||
# env:
|
||||
# KEYSTORE_PATH: KeyStore.jks
|
||||
# KEYSTORE_PASSWORD: ${{ secrets.KEYSTORE_PASSWORD }}
|
||||
# KEY_ALIAS: ${{ secrets.KEY_ALIAS }}
|
||||
# KEY_PASSWORD: ${{ secrets.KEY_PASSWORD }}
|
||||
# run: ./gradlew assembleRelease --stacktrace --debug -Pandroid.injected.signing.store.file=$KEYSTORE_PATH -Pandroid.injected.signing.store.password=$KEYSTORE_PASSWORD -Pandroid.injected.signing.key.alias=$KEY_ALIAS -Pandroid.injected.signing.key.password=$KEY_PASSWORD
|
||||
|
||||
- name: Build Release APK
|
||||
run: |
|
||||
cd FireflyGo_Android
|
||||
./gradlew assembleRelease --stacktrace --debug
|
||||
|
||||
- name: Upload APK artifact
|
||||
uses: actions/upload-artifact@v4
|
||||
|
||||
Reference in New Issue
Block a user